Smoky Harvest Apple Cider Recipe

  • Total Time: 20 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ings
  • Diet: Vegan, Gluten Free

Description

A bold twist on classic apple cider with subtle smoky notes and warm autumn spices, perfect for cozy fall gatherings.


Ingredients

Ingredients

  • 4 cups apple cider
  • 2 cinnamon sticks
  • 2 star anise
  • 1/4 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• 1-2 tablespoons maple syrup (adjust to taste)


Instructions

  1. Combine Ingredients: Pour the apple cider into a medium saucepan. Add the cinnamon sticks, star anise, smoked paprika, and maple syrup to the cider.
  2. Heat Gently: Place the saucepan over medium-low heat and warm the mixture until it begins to steam. Avoid boiling to preserve the delicate flavors.
  3. Simmer: Let the cider simmer gently for 10 to 15 minutes to allow the spices and smoky notes to infuse fully into the cider.
  4. Strain and Serve: Remove from heat, strain out the spices using a fine mesh sieve, and pour the warm cider into mugs for serving.

Notes

  • Use smoked paprika sparingly to prevent overwhelming the flavors.
